Flood Warning

Details

* WHAT...Flooding caused by excessive rainfall is occurring.
* WHERE...Northern Howard County in northeastern Iowa... Northwestern Winneshiek County in northeastern Iowa...
* WHEN...Until 1045 AM CDT Friday.
* IMPACTS...Flooding of roadways along the Upper Iowa River is occurring.
* ADDITIONAL DETAILS... - At 1038 AM CDT, emergency management reported flooding of multiple secondary roads near the Upper Iowa River due to heavy rainfall yesterday. - Some locations that will experience flooding include... Lime Springs, Chester, Bonair, Hayden Prairie, County Roads A 23 And V 58, County V 10 And 40th Street, Kendallville and Harvest Farm Campground. - http://www.weather.gov/safety/flood
